Tsuyoshi Ihara profile image
Actors

Tsuyoshi Ihara

Has appeared on Apple TV+ (itunes), Google Play streaming services in Switzerland

Popular movies & shows by Tsuyoshi Ihara

Letters from Iwo Jima
Letters from Iwo Jima (2006)
7.8Action & Adventure 

Google Play +1
Last Knights
Last Knights (2015)
6.2Action & Adventure 

Google Play +1
Ninja
Ninja (2009)
5.5Action & Adventure 

Apple TV+ (itu
An error has occurred. This application may no longer respond until reloaded. Reload 🗙